Output 62bc3f95519f6218a97e91f44108ce183841173816b324342b00bbe58e17c586:0

value
1552
script pubkey
OP_HASH160 OP_PUSHBYTES_20 71c747ee23822a3ac481eb47e4b924b0a3a1a816 OP_EQUAL
address
DFWhdDjT9bG7rDXDQ7bGKVccykiHUbkJpD
transaction
62bc3f95519f6218a97e91f44108ce183841173816b324342b00bbe58e17c586
spent
true